How do I configure program exceptions in Windows Firewall Group Policy for EventTracker?

0

The syntax for defining program exceptions in Windows Firewall Group policy settings is ProgramPath:Scope:Enabled|Disabled:ApplicationName The settings required to configure EventTracker as an exception are: %Program Files%\Prism Microsystems\EventTracker\ETconsole2.exe:*:Enabled:EventTracker Manager %Program Files%\Prism Microsystems\EventTracker\Agent\etagent.exe:*:Enabled:EventTracker Agent %Program Files%\Prism Microsystems\EventTracker\Agent\etaconfig.exe:*:Enabled:EventTracker AgentConfig %Program Files%\Prism Microsystems\EventTracker\ETArchive.exe:*:Enabled:EventTracker Archiver The syntax for defining port exceptions in Windows Firewall Group policy settings is Port#:TCP|UDP:Scope:Enabled|Disabled:PortName The settings required to configure EventTracker ports are: 14506:TCP:*:Enabled:EventTracker_TCP 14505:UDP:*:Enabled:EventTracker_UDP
